Household of James Piper (born 1850, Staffordshire)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in West Bromwich, Staffordshire, England

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of James Piper, born in 1850 in Tipton, Staffordshire, consisted of 4 members. James was the head of the household, married to Emma Piper, born in 1853 in Bradley, Staffordshire, England. They had 1 child; Nora Ellen, born 1878 in West Bromwich, Staffordsh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was James's Niece, Emma Steel, born in 1872 in Willenhall, Staffordshire, England.
